What Is Knee Rehabilitation?
Knee rehabilitation is a targeted approach that helps patients recover from knee injuries or surgeries. It combines various exercises and therapies to restore strength, mobility, and overall function in the knee joint. Conditions That Benefit from Knee Rehabilitation
ACL, MCL, or PCL Injuries
Injuries to the knee ligaments can cause severe pain and instability. They typically require surgery and focused rehabilitation to restore balance and strength.
Meniscus Tears
The meniscus is a ring of cartilage in the knee that acts as a shock absorber. A tear to the meniscus benefits from structured exercises to support healing and improve knee function.
Knee Replacements
Knee replacement surgery offers relief for those with severe arthritis or other degenerative conditions. Post-surgery rehabilitation helps reduce surgery-related pain, increase mobility, and ensure a smooth recovery.
Tendonitis and Bursitis
These overuse injuries cause inflammation and pain in the knee’s tendons and bursae, respectively. We can help you manage them with techniques that reduce stress on the knee joint.
Patellar Dislocations
This injury occurs when the kneecap shifts out of its normal position. Specific exercises and therapies help restore the knee’s full range of motion and strength.
Techniques Used in Knee Rehabilitation
Manual Therapy
Hands-on techniques like joint mobilizations and soft tissue manipulation reduce pain and improve knee movement.
Therapeutic Exercises
Tailored exercises help strengthen the muscles around the knee, improve mobility, and enhance joint stability.
Balance and Proprioception Training
Targeted exercises help restore balance and coordination, which are essential for daily activities and sports.
Gait Training
If your knee injury has affected your walking pattern, gait training can help improve walking mechanics and reduce knee strain.
